xdma ddr4 xdc
时间: 2023-09-23 19:00:52 浏览: 200
XDMA:XDMA是一种高性能的数据传输协议,用于实现直接内存访问(Direct Memory Access,DMA)。它能够实现设备之间的数据传输,无需CPU的干预,因此可以提高系统的传输效率和吞吐量。XDMA技术通常用于高性能计算、数据中心和网络等领域。
DDR4:DDR4是一种内存标准,它是上一代DDR3内存的继承者。DDR4内存模块拥有更高的数据传输速率和更低的电压需求,相比于DDR3内存,DDR4内存能够提供更高的带宽和更低的能耗。DDR4内存广泛应用于个人电脑、服务器和高性能计算等领域。
XDC:XDC是Xilinx Design Constraints的缩写,它是一种用于约束和优化FPGA设计的文件格式。XDC文件包含了对FPGA设计中信号时序、引脚映射、布局、布线等方面进行约束的信息。通过使用XDC文件,设计人员可以指导综合、布局和布线工具对设计进行优化,从而提高FPGA设计的性能和可靠性。
总结:XDMA是一种用于实现高效数据传输的协议,DDR4是一种高速、低能耗的内存标准,XDC是一种用于约束和优化FPGA设计的文件格式。这些技术在高性能计算、数据中心、网络和FPGA设计等领域具有重要的应用价值。
相关问题
基于xdma 的pcie读写ddr
### 回答1:
基于xdma的PCIe读写DDR是一种在计算机系统中使用的数据传输和存储技术。xdma是一种PCIe总线DMA控制器,它通过PCIe接口实现计算机系统与外围设备之间的高速数据传输。
在这种技术中,DDR(双数据率)是一种存储器类型,它具有高速的数据读写能力。PCIe(Peripheral Component Interconnect Express)是一种高速串行计算机总线接口,用于连接计算机的主机和外围设备。
基于xdma的PCIe读写DDR技术的主要原理是,通过PCIe总线将数据传输到DDR存储器中或从DDR存储器中读取数据。首先,计算机的主机通过PCIe接口与xdma控制器进行通信,将要读取或写入DDR的数据传输给xdma控制器。xdma控制器负责将数据传输到DDR存储器中或从DDR存储器中读取数据,并将传输结果返回给主机。
这种技术有许多优点。首先,基于xdma的PCIe读写DDR技术具有高速的数据传输能力,可以实现快速的读写操作。其次,由于采用了PCIe接口,可以有效地减少系统延迟和提高数据吞吐量。此外,由于xDMA控制器支持DMA(直接内存访问)功能,数据可以直接从存储器传输到存储器,无需经过主机处理器的中间环节,从而提高了系统效率。
基于xdma的PCIe读写DDR技术在许多应用中被广泛使用,如高性能计算、数据中心和网络设备等。它可以提供稳定可靠的数据传输和存储能力,并帮助提高系统的性能和吞吐量。
### 回答2:
基于xdma的PCIE读写DDR是一种通过PCIe总线和xdma引擎来实现对DDR(双数据率)内存进行读写操作的方法。PCIe(Peripheral Component Interconnect Express)是一种用于连接计算机内部硬件的高速串行总线,而xdma表示可扩展的直接存储器访问,它是一种硬件模块,可优化对外部DDR内存的读写。
基于xdma的PCIE读写DDR的过程大致如下:
首先,通过PCIe总线将需要访问DDR内存的请求发送给xdma引擎。这个请求可以是读取操作或写入操作。
xdma引擎收到请求后,通过执行读取或写入DMA(直接内存访问)操作将数据传输到或从DDR内存。
读取操作时,xdma引擎将DDR内存中指定地址的数据传输到PCIE总线上,然后将数据传输给请求的设备或主机。这样,数据可以在不直接使用CPU的情况下从DDR内存中读取。
写入操作时,xdma引擎会从PCIE总线接收到的数据传输到DDR内存中指定的位置。这样,数据可以在不直接使用CPU的情况下写入DDR内存。
通过使用xdma引擎进行PCIE读写DDR,可以减轻CPU的负荷,提高数据传输的效率。此外,xdma引擎还可以通过通道间的数据并行传输和深度存储器层次结构等技术实现高性能数据传输的优化。因此,基于xdma的PCIE读写DDR在高速数据传输和大容量存储访问的应用中具有广泛的应用前景。
### 回答3:
基于xdma的PCIE读写DDR是一种在计算机系统中通过PCI Express总线与外设之间传输数据的技术。该技术使用xdma控制器作为数据传输的中介,实现了将数据从DDR(双数据率)存储器读取到计算机系统中,或者将数据从计算机系统写入DDR存储器中。
在使用基于xdma的PCIE读写DDR技术时,首先需要配置xdma控制器,包括设置寄存器、分配内存等操作,以确保控制器能够正确地读写DDR存储器。
在读取DDR存储器时,xdma控制器会发送读取请求到DDR存储器的地址,并等待DDR存储器返回相应的数据。一旦DDR存储器返回数据,控制器就会将数据传输到计算机系统中。
在将数据写入DDR存储器时,xdma控制器会将待写入数据发送到DDR存储器的地址,并将数据存储在DDR存储器中。
基于xdma的PCIE读写DDR技术具有以下优点:
1. 高速数据传输:由于使用PCI Express总线进行数据传输,因此具有较高的数据传输速率,能够满足对数据传输速度要求较高的应用场景。
2. 灵活性:通过xdma控制器的配置,可以灵活地选择读取和写入DDR存储器的地址,从而满足不同的数据读写需求。
3. 可靠性:基于xdma的PCIE读写DDR技术经过了严格的测试和验证,具有较高的稳定性和可靠性,能够保证数据的准确传输。
总之,基于xdma的PCIE读写DDR技术是一种在计算机系统中实现高速数据传输的有效方法,可以广泛应用于需要大量数据读写的领域,如数据处理、图像处理、人工智能等。
xdma windriver
XDMA WindRiver是一个基于WindRiver平台的高性能数据传输技术。XDAM代表可扩展直接内存访问,它是一种用于高速数据传输的技术。WindRiver是一家专业从事嵌入式软件开发的公司,他们开发了XDAM WindRiver技术,以提供可靠的、高性能的数据传输解决方案。
XDAM WindRiver技术具有多种优势。首先,它是一个可扩展的技术,可以支持多个通道和多个设备之间的同时传输,极大地提高了数据传输的效率。其次,它具有低延迟和高带宽的特性,可以在高速数据传输过程中保持稳定和可靠。
XDAM WindRiver技术主要用于高性能计算领域,例如科学研究、金融交易和数据中心等。在这些领域中,需要快速而可靠的数据传输来支持复杂的计算任务和实时数据处理。XDAM WindRiver技术可以通过减少传输延迟、提高传输速度和保障数据完整性来满足这些需求。
总的来说,XDAM WindRiver技术是一种可靠而高效的数据传输解决方案,适用于高性能计算领域。它可以通过提供低延迟、高带宽的数据传输来支持复杂的计算任务和实时数据处理。
阅读全文